Skocz do zawartości

Losowe wybieranie położenia (nie powtarzające sie)


Rekomendowane odpowiedzi

Witam!

 

Mam problem siedzie juz nad tym troche i nie moge wykąbinować tymbardziej że już mi się wszystko miesza. Chciał bym zrobić losowy wybieranie położenia kilku obiektów lecz żeby sie nie powtarzały. To znaczy chodzi mi o coś takiego:

 

Możliwości wylosowania

GML
x=choose(10,20,30,40,50);

y=choose(10,20,30,40,50);

 

do tego jest mam np. 5 obiektów (liczba obiektów można zmieniać) i program musi wylosować unikalne położenie dla każdego z tych obiektów (2 lub więcej obiektów nie moze być w tym samym miejscu).

Wiem że kod na to jest banalny ale juz nie mam do tego siły siedze nad tym dobre 1h i ciągle jak nie wszystkie w jednym miejscu sie tworzą to mi wcina kilka obiektów itd.

Odnośnik do komentarza
Udostępnij na innych stronach

@TheMarcQ

 

Dzięki kod działa lekko go zmodyfikowałem i wszystko śmiga tak jak trzeba.

 

@zelman

 

Na taki pomysł to bym nie wladł chyba xD niby by działało ale korzystając z temtej pętli nie misi mi mielić tych obiektów tylko tworzy i juz :P

 

 

Dzięki wszystkim za pomoc ;)

Odnośnik do komentarza
Udostępnij na innych stronach

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to

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.

Zarejestruj nowe konto

Załóż nowe konto. To bardzo proste!

Zarejestruj się

Zaloguj się

Posiadasz już konto? Zaloguj się poniżej.

Zaloguj się
  • Ostatnio przeglądający   0 użytkowników

    • Brak zarejestrowanych użytkowników przeglądających tę stronę.
×
×
  • Dodaj nową pozycję...